Specification of STM8S207K6T3CTR | |
---|---|
Status | Active |
Series | STM8S |
Package | Tape & Reel (TR) |
Supplier | STMicroelectronics |
Digi-Key Programmable | Not Verified |
Core Processor | STM8 |
Core Size | 8-Bit |
Speed | 24MHz |
Connectivity | IC, IrDA, LINbus, SPI, UART/USART |
Peripherals | Brown-out Detect/Reset, POR, PWM, WDT |
Number of I/O | 25 |
Program Memory Size | 32KB (32K x 8) |
Program Memory Type | FLASH |
EEPROM Size | 1K x 8 |
RAM Size | 6K x 8 |
Voltage – Supply (Vcc/Vdd) | 2.95V ~ 5.5V |
Data Converters | A/D 7x10b |
Oscillator Type | Internal |
Operating Temperature | -40C ~ 125C (TA) |
Mounting Type | Surface Mount |
Package / Case | 32-LQFP |
